# serology

> English word · Noun

## Definitions
1. The science that studies the blood serum, and especially the reaction between antigens and antibodies in serum.
2. The characteristics of the blood serum in a particular disease or organism.
3. A serologic test: a blood test to detect the presence of, and often to measure the amount of, various components of the serum (usually antibodies, antigens, and immune complexes thereof).

## Etymology
From sero- + -logy.
